    Hi

    Thanks to everyone who joined the private beta. Now it's (more than) full. The next stop is the public beta.

    The updated version 0.7.0 has the following new features:

    - App icon and logo replaced with actual TuneIn branding
    - Supports "play/pause" button at the top of the device
    - Shows song/artist and album artwork for the streams, which has this information
    - Option to use GPS for local stations detection (otherwise it uses IP location)
    - Ads (the app is going to be free so that it's available to everyone). Are you OK having ads in the app or would you rather pay to get a ads-free version?
    - (Experimental & unstable) Option to turn on Live TV catalog -- this probably won't make it into the release due to stability problems (my 9000 rebooted a few times while I was testing it) but since it's a beta I decided th trow it in
    - Countless bugfixes (and probably some new bugs)

    I'm about to download it, but just so you know, selecting stations by country is working now for me... not sure what changed.
    Quick question: are station lists updated on a server, or are they programmed into the app?
    The content comes from server so nothing is hardcoded. The problem with browsing by region you encountered was a combo of network issue, which caused incomplete data received from server and app bug (the app cached that bad response).

    By the way if you see something not working you can use Report a problem command on now playing stream. That will offer some solutions (different stream or the same program from different station) and also will send report to RadioTime allowing us to fix broken stream links or similar issues.
